The Darlington route is a 5k loop of the beautiful South Park. The route begins by following the River Skerne, before crossing Parkside into the Meadows and then coming back into South Park by Squirrel Hill, the bandstand and the bowling green.

There is no parking available at South Park. Please use public transport, walk or cycle to the event. Darlington train station is a 15 minute walk from South Park and there are a number of bus services. The Traveline North East website can help you plan your journey.
Accessibility of this course changes depending on recent weather conditions due to a large section of the course being on grass.
In dry weather this route is accessible to wheelchair users but assistance is recommended. In wet conditions a large section of the course will be inaccessible to wheelchair users however the course can be adapted (although this will significantly reduce the distance). The main event site is on grass so may be muddy underfoot.
